Pedro Gomez is a Seattle based consultant and economic development professional focused on strengthening institutions, expanding economic opportunity, and supporting sustainable, community centered growth. His work is informed by lived experience and years inside public service, translating policy into action and accountability.
“Lo que es para ti, nadie te lo puede quitar.”
What is meant for you, no one can take away.
Pedro heard these words from his mother throughout his childhood. For her, they were a reminder to endure. For him, they became a compass, an early understanding that while systems can delay opportunity, they cannot erase purpose.
Pedro immigrated from Valle de Santiago, Guanajuato, Mexico as a child and grew up undocumented in the United States. By the age of five, he was working in the fields alongside his parents, waking before sunrise and learning early that hard work alone does not guarantee choice. Those early mornings shaped his understanding of life without status, not as a political concept, but as a daily reality defined by limited options and constant calculation.

That awareness pushed him toward leadership. As a teenager in Walla Walla, Washington, Pedro organized within his community, launching an after school program at the labor camp where his family lived. He later helped mobilize thousands of students, parents, and workers in marches demanding dignity and equal rights. At eighteen, he stepped forward to help give voice to a community long excluded from civic decision making.
In 2013, Pedro founded the Washington Latino Voters Alliance to expand civic participation and political literacy among Latinos across the state. That same year, he began his career in public service, joining the Mayor of Seattle’s administration. Over the next decade, his work spanned government, economic development, community engagement, and public private partnerships, where he advised leaders, helped shape policy, and gained a clear understanding of how power operates in practice.
In 2024, Pedro launched Renace Consulting, bringing together lived experience, public sector leadership, and entrepreneurial discipline to advise organizations, entrepreneurs, and institutions navigating growth, influence, and accountability.
Pedro’s work is grounded in a simple belief: access comes with responsibility. Once you understand the system, you have an obligation to use it well and to widen the door behind you.
